The academic license in Architecture is designed as a step towards a more complete training in the Architecture sector based on a base of training in architecture for obtaining the diploma of Academic or Professional Master, and allowing the student to acquire the necessary and sufficient knowledge to become an architect and practice the profession of architect according to the rule of the art.

The knowledge acquired will allow students to be autonomous and capable of analysis and synthesis to choose the training profiles that will be offered to them according to their abilities, their background, their vocations but also the prospects offered by the labor market. employment to integrate them.

The knowledge acquired at the end of this training which is spread over a period of three years "academic license" is only one step in the process of training the "future architect". They will allow him to benefit from a theoretical base made up of the fundamental knowledge necessary for access to the Master in Architecture which will constitute additional training specialized in various profiles offered within the framework of the Masters in Architecture.

The resulting master's offers would allow the construction of more progressive professional careers capable of adapting to the needs and requirements of the market and the international, national and regional context. Also, the subjects taught in this projected “academic license” training is the base of a specialized training in Architecture but which opens perspectives of horizontal bridges towards other para-architectural training and which goes in the direction of the LMD training.
